I had a great day. It was Veterans Day and the start of the Baltimore Coin Convention and I was off of work, and off to Baltimore{about an hour north of me here in Calvert cty Maryland}..A beautiful 75 degree day, the last of the fall leaf color changes..just glorious. I parked a few blocks away and enjoyed a pleasant walk to the convention. The place was hopping..and huge..tons of tables and stuff to do. I checked out the pre-viewing of a few coins in Bowers and Merenas auction..I took the time to hold the finest known 1913 Liberty nickel{how cool is that} walked the bourse for 3 hours looking for a final coin I need for 1 set that I've been working on-with no luck. I did see 2 of them, both at too high a grade/price tag..$10,000 is not in my coin budget..finally, after a few smaller purchases of 4 xf-au standing liberty quarters for my circulated album set..and a couple of full liberty Barber quarters that were too nice to pass up, I ran into a nice woman{still don't know her name} who also had a table at the Ocean City coin show in October. We recognized eachother, chatted a bit and I asked if she had run across the coin I was searching for..she hadn't --but she showed me a nice NGC MS63 1917-D Obverse Walker that would make a slight upgrade for my set.We worked out a deal{my 1924 $20 St Gaudens MS64 which I had brought for this purpose and $500 for a swap....done!!} So I did not get my final coin I needed/wanted but I did get some nice fillers, a nice upgrade and some pleasant coin talk which I love.
